On 06/14/2010 10:38 PM, Anthony Liguori wrote:
>
> I think we can be pretty flexible as long as we're careful about 
> releases.  For instance, I've applied Gleb's current patch but won't 
> update SeaBIOS until the interface is worked out.  If we decide to 
> implement a new interface, there's no harm since we've never had a 
> qemu build that had a combination of SeaBIOS and fw_cfg that didn't work.

Or we can choose a new interface number if the interface changes.

One of Kevin's points was that the ACPI tables are a documented 
interface.  AFAIR, the firmware configuration interface isn't.  We need 
to start documenting it (and reject patches without accompanying 
documentation).
